Types of Homes for Downsizers
Condos and Townhouses
Condos and townhouses are popular choices for those looking to downsize. They offer the benefit of reduced maintenance responsibilities, often including landscaping and exterior upkeep as part of the homeowners' association fees. These types of homes provide a sense of community while offering privacy and the comfort of a personal space.
Ranches and 55+ Communities
Single-story ranch homes and 55+ communities are also attractive options. Ranch homes offer ease of access with no stairs, making them ideal for aging in place. Meanwhile, 55+ communities often provide additional amenities like clubhouses, fitness centers, and social activities, fostering a supportive and active community environment.
Financial Benefits of Downsizing
Lower Living Costs
One of the primary financial benefits of downsizing is the potential for lower living costs. Smaller homes typically mean reduced utility bills, less maintenance, and fewer repairs. This can lead to significant savings over time, allowing homeowners to allocate funds toward other priorities.
Increased Equity
By selling a larger home and purchasing a smaller one, many homeowners find they can pay off their mortgage faster or have a smaller mortgage balance. This increase in equity can be a financial boon, providing a cushion for unexpected expenses or investments.
What to Look for in a Smaller Home
Functional Layout
When selecting a smaller home, the layout is crucial. A functional design maximizes space, making the home feel larger than its square footage might suggest. Look for homes with open floor plans, ample storage, and multipurpose rooms that can adapt to different needs.
Proximity to Essential Services
Location remains a critical factor even when downsizing. Consider proximity to healthcare facilities, shopping centers, and public transportation. Being close to these essentials can enhance your daily living experience and convenience.

Moving and Decluttering Tips
Effective Decluttering Strategies
Decluttering is an essential part of downsizing. Start by sorting items into categories: keep, donate, sell, and discard. Focus on one room at a time to prevent feeling overwhelmed, and remember that each item removed creates space for new experiences in your life.
Organizing the Move
Planning your move can alleviate stress. Create a timeline and checklist to organize tasks, and consider hiring professional movers to handle the heavy lifting. Label boxes clearly and prioritize unpacking essentials first to make settling into your new home more manageable.
